The college campus is extremely mesmerizing. The beautiful green campus has all the required facilities. Being a hosteler I experienced the best moments of my college life. The food, laundry, security and room service didn't give any chance to be disappointed and The best thing about our college are the various Signs (special interest groups) that help to work in our field of interest to get real time work experience which makes us industry-ready. The various Signs and Clubs are Mechatronics, Internet of Things, SAE club etc.

Course Curriculum Overview

For an overall growth of an individual,other than just academics, sports and extra curricular activities are also very important. The college supports I the best possible way. The faculties are extremely supportive and ready to help 24?7, even off duty. We have various Special Interest Groups(SIGs) to enhance our technical skills, which makes us ready for industrial exposure.

Placement Experience

4.5

If I talk about-face placement and industrial exposure the college provides ample amount of opportunities to all the students irrespective of their grades. Our college has dedicated Career Development Cell (CDC) to train us. I got placed in "Toppr" (12LPA).
